Óscar Arias, president of Costa Rica (1986-1990, 2006-2010), won the Nobel Peace Prize in 1987 for his peacemaking efforts in Central America. Without any armed forces, Costa Rica is now a global model for demilitarization and the amazing social benefits it offers.

In this moving speech, Arias endorses the Global Day of Action on Military Spending and encourages people around the world to demand demilitarization as the first step towards achieving true human security and development.
